[recipes/todoist-3: 7/10] Fix segmentation fault in get_project_data_callback method



commit 5f959d64a17bcef5175218e524dbd3f5b27969d8
Author: Ekta Nandwani <mailnandwaniekta gmail com>
Date:   Sat Aug 19 22:36:46 2017 +0530

    Fix segmentation fault in get_project_data_callback method

 src/gr-shopping-list-exporter.c |    6 ++++--
 1 files changed, 4 insertions(+), 2 deletions(-)
---
diff --git a/src/gr-shopping-list-exporter.c b/src/gr-shopping-list-exporter.c
index f7b8176..72bc10f 100644
--- a/src/gr-shopping-list-exporter.c
+++ b/src/gr-shopping-list-exporter.c
@@ -216,8 +216,10 @@ get_project_data_callback (RestProxyCall *call,
                complete_items (exporter, items);
        }
        out:
-         g_object_unref (parser);
-         g_object_unref (object);
+         if (parser)
+               g_object_unref (parser);
+         if (object)
+               json_object_unref (object);
 }
 
 static void


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]